Default anyone know what causes black banding?

i have a (piece of crap) Magnavox NB500MG9 going HDMI through a pretty high quality HDMI switcher box to a (pretty old) Toshiba HDMI 27" CRT HD 1080p TV. i get these random weird shadowy looking black bands, usually horizontal bands across the screen and usually occur during low light scenes or light to dark scenes. i read some stuff on black banding and didnt get too much help in my travels through google and blu-ray forums. some people say that it is an incompatibility with the equipment and usually cannot be corrected. others say its outdated firmware.
